"Andy's Play" is the third episode of Season 7 of the American comedy television series The Office and the show's 129th episode overall. Recap /. Law & Order became a network franchise and engendered several spin-offs, including Law & Order: Special Victims Unit (1999– ), Law & Order: Criminal Intent (2001–11), Law & Order: Trial by Jury (2005–06), Conviction (2006), and Law & Order: Los Angeles (2010–11). In 2010 NBC canceled Law & Order, and the last episode aired on May 24.
